Resumen de La campana de cristal

La obra maestra semiautobiográfica de Sylvia Plath explora la enfermedad mental a través del descenso a la oscuridad de una mujer joven. Publicada bajo un seudónimo justo antes de su suicidio, este referente feminista ha influido a generaciones con su crudo retrato de la feminidad de los años 50 y el tratamiento psiquiátrico.

Sobre el Autor

Sobre el autor de La campana de cristal

Sylvia Plath, aclamada poeta y autora de La campana de cristal, es celebrada como una pionera de la poesía confesional y una voz fundamental en la literatura del siglo XX.

Su novela semiautobiográfica, que mezcla elementos de ficción literaria y drama psicológico, explora temas como la enfermedad mental, las limitaciones patriarcales y la identidad femenina; temas influenciados por las propias luchas de Plath con la depresión y sus críticas a las expectativas sociales de la década de 1950. Graduada summa cum laude de Smith College y de la Universidad de Cambridge, la obra de Plath está profundamente arraigada en su rigor académico y sus experiencias personales, incluyendo su tumultuoso matrimonio con el poeta Ted Hughes.

Más allá de La campana de cristal, sus colecciones de poesía El coloso y Ariel consolidaron su legado por su cruda intensidad emocional y precisión lírica. Plath recibió póstumamente el Premio Pulitzer en 1982 por Poemas completos (The Collected Poems), convirtiéndose en la cuarta poeta en ganar el galardón después de su muerte.

La campana de cristal ha sido traducida a más de 30 idiomas y sigue siendo una piedra angular de la literatura feminista, a menudo enseñada junto a su poesía por su inquebrantable retrato de la salud mental y las presiones sociales.
